長春理工大學研究生入學考試《數據結構》考試大綱
一、考試科目:數據結構
二、適用專業:計算機科學技術學院所有專業
三、參考書目:
1.《數據結構》(C語言版)嚴蔚敏 吳偉民 編著,清華大學出版社, 2011.11。
2.考試難度和形式可以參考計算機科學技術學院的《數據結構》課程考試:
(http://cs.cust.edu.cn/ArticleShow.asp?ArticleID=2880)。
四、考試內容:
(一)主要考查目標
1. 理解數據結構的基本概念,掌握數據的邏輯結構、存儲結構及其差異,以及基本操作及實現。
2. 掌握基本的數據處理原理和方法,能夠對算法進行設計和分析。
3. 能夠選擇合適的數據結構和方法進行問題求解。
(二) 知識點
1、線性表
1) 線性鏈表的順序存儲結構;線性鏈表的鏈式存儲結構;線性表的插入與刪除
2) 線性表的應用
2、棧和隊列
1) 棧的基本概念;棧的順序存儲結構;棧的鏈式存儲結構;棧的基本操作及應用
2) 隊列的基本概念;隊列的順序存儲結構;隊列的鏈式存儲結構;隊列的基本操作及應用
3、串
1) 字符串的基本操作及應用
2)字符串的模式匹配
4、數組與廣義表
1) 特殊矩陣的壓縮存儲
2) 廣義表的概念和表示;廣義表存儲結構
3)數組及廣義表的基本操作和應用
5、樹與二叉樹
1) 樹的概念
2) 二叉樹的定義;二叉樹的性質;二叉樹的順序存儲結構和鏈式存儲結構
3) 二叉樹遍歷
4) 線索化二叉樹的構造
5) 樹的存儲結構;森林與二叉樹的轉換;樹與森林的遍歷
6) 哈夫曼(Huffman)樹和哈夫曼編碼;樹的基本應用
6、圖
1) 圖的基本概念
2) 圖的鄰接矩陣;鄰接表
3) 圖的深度優先搜索;廣度優先搜索
4) 最小生成樹
5) 拓撲排序
6)最短路徑;關鍵路徑;圖的基本應用
7、查找
1)查找的基本概念
2)順序查找法
3)折半查找法
4)散列(Hash)表及其查找;散列表與散列方法
5)各種查找方法的比較和應用
8、內部排序
1) 直接插入排序;折半插入排序
2) 起泡排序
3)簡單選擇排序
4)希爾排序
5)快速排序
6) 堆排序
7) 歸并排序
8)各種排序方法比較及應用
來源未注明“中國考研網”的資訊、文章等均為轉載,本網站轉載出于傳遞更多信息之目的,并不意味著贊同其觀點或證實其內容的真實性,如涉及版權問題,請聯系本站管理員予以更改或刪除。如其他媒體、網站或個人從本網站下載使用,必須保留本網站注明的"稿件來源",并自負版權等法律責任。
來源注明“中國考研網”的文章,若需轉載請聯系管理員獲得相應許可。
聯系方式:chinakaoyankefu@163.com
掃碼關注了解考研最新消息
網站介紹 關于我們 聯系方式 友情鏈接 廣告業務 幫助信息
1998-2022 ChinaKaoyan.com Network Studio. All Rights Reserved. 滬ICP備12018245號